Canada's Shameful Military Budget

The Canadian Forces, like every part of the federal government, is facing stiff budget cuts. Before the hatchet falls, it is worth considering how little, rather than how much, Canada spends on national defence.

Australia may not immediately spring to mind as the country with which to best compare Canada's defence spending, but is not that much of a stretch. They share the same values and allies, have similarly robust resource-based economies, generous welfare nets and military histories from the Boer War through to the war in Afghanistan that usually have dovetailed.

Although Canada's economy is nearly twice the size of Australia's - and has about 40 per cent more people - Canada lags far behind its Antipodean cousin in defence spending.
